He was a captain pirate of majestic spectaculars and
an infested fungus that hung on canopied securities.
Everyday we walked pass visionaries: career planners,
and maps on how to get there- such elaborate pettiness
stressed with such elaborate certainty. He would sulk home
and count the scars on his walls. While he pondered
on the three thousand forty eight functionalities of the cell wall
a fortress was built: one that relied heavily on lightweight dangling.
One that made you ponder about soft birth and canned uteruses:
maybe it was as vile but scientifically he would
laugh.

Contractions at the diaphragm and larynx and sometimes
retractions- but always to contract more.

In the rapt way he laughed and cried
about pretty boys: how their bodies moved and their issues uttered
in lack of depth and were still beautiful. Only if he would

Retract
to contract.
